Tuesday’s workout is The 600 for both Indoor and Outdoor Challenge.
As a heads up, we’re going to be asking for lower range of motion on all push-ups moving forward, but especially on workouts that we time and track. Chest is required to tap the floor on all reps so make sure you get down there! Ladies, it might mean you have to go modified if you’re used to doing “okay” full push-ups but in the end, it’s about the range of motion and you’ll get much more benefit out of going lower.
